Prevention is often better than detection.

The reason for the 523 error is due to a number of circumstances being true:
the device is locked
content protection is enabled
the 'today' theme is enabled
a mms message is received.

so, if you're runing 4.2.2 this is the solution. DESELECT THE TODAY THEME.

Job done! (or so I'm told)

I called RIM on this "App Error 523 <button>Reset</button>" and they had me go to an FTP site, download and install their java loader. I then typed "javaloader -u wipe" from the command prompt while in that directory and the device appeared to be wiped. I had to unplug the battery and continuously retry that command while my Pearl 8100 was booting but eventually I was able to wipe it. I then used the Desktop Manager to reload the OS to the blackberry. I do use a password to lock the device and I was prompted to reenter it when it booted despite the OS looking like it was refreshed. RIM pushed me some "service books" and I was able to use the device again (and would have been able to restore a backup if I had one).

I have a fix that does not require erasing your data! Of course following these instructions could also destroy everything on your blackberry, so read between the lines and only do things that make sense to you.

First off this is on a T-Mo 8320 software v 4.2.2.180

This happened to me because of a theme error. I was using the "bbdimension today" and found my phone locked up in a reboot cycle in the morning. After digging around I found someone that suggested looking through modules with the javaloader/jl_cmdr software and removing anything new. This theme was the first thing i removed and my blackberry powered right up.

You have to get JL_cmdr package from pinstack:
blackberryforums.pinstack.com/downloads.html?catid=5&linkid=452

Then install it on your system. Now that your blackberry is in a reboot cycle, you have a very short amount of time to actually run these commands while the system is booting up and you have the white screen with the hour glass. So you may have to pull the battery several times while doing these steps and run one command at a time.

(in windows xp)
1) click "start" -> "run" -> type in "cmd" and hit enter to get to dos prompt
2) type in the following:
"c:\Program Files\JL_Cmder\JavaLoader.exe" -u -w<passwordifyouhaveone> dir > mymodules.txt
this will create a file in your current directory called mymodules.txt. open it and look through your modules. in my case the culprit was "net_rim_theme_bbdimension_today_320x240_b". This theme displays my messages and calendar on the front page of the system. I'm guessing that since it has to recalculate the calendar each day, there must have been something about the tasks that I set up yesterday to show up in my calendar. It must have hit a snag after the date changed at midnight, and it got hung up. Could have also been something about my messages.
3) once you determine which module(s) you want to delete, we'll need to save it just in case we want it back later. In my case the module was "net_rim_theme_bbdimension_today_320x240_b"
the full command to save it was:
"c:\Program Files\JL_Cmder\JavaLoader.exe -u -w<passwordifyouhaveone> save net_rim_theme_bbdimension_today_320x240_b
4) now erase it!
"c:\Program Files\JL_Cmder\JavaLoader.exe -u -w<passwordifyouhaveone> erase net_rim_theme_bbdimension_today_320x240_b

On my blackberry, it said that this was an active module, so I had to force it with the -f switch. Total command was:
"c:\Program Files\JL_Cmder\JavaLoader.exe -u -w<passwordifyouhaveone> erase -f net_rim_theme_bbdimension_today_320x240_b

After the module was erased, the blackberry restarted and my system came back to fully working status.

Hope this helps someone!

1. The OS is for your Blackberry and Desktop manager is the software for your computer to be able to see your phone.

2. (section in red) this tells you that your computer has successfully added your phone to the device manager(the computer one not DESKTOP MANAGER).
3. When you downloaded the OS file did you run it to install it on your PC?
4. If you did not do Step #3, then you need to run the installer for the OS and then go in and remove the "vender.xml" file from the [C:\Program Files\Common Files\Research In Motion\Apploader]
5. Once you have done the above, start Desktop Manager and connect your BB, if you did the above correctly it should automatically see your BB and tell you that there is an upgrade available for your phone, if this happens just follow the directions and it will do the upgrade for you, takes about an hour to do the upgrade/reinstall.
5. If there are no updates for your phone, then when you open DM and it shows connected then click on "Application Loader" and you can then update that way.
